Bayfront Park Splash Pad is Sarasota's most clearly documented city splash-pad option, set right on the bayfront in a highly walkable downtown park. The city highlights newer playground and splash-pad features, plenty of seating, and large shade sails, making it one of the most parent-friendly public splash choices in the region. This is a particularly strong pick if you want waterfront scenery, playground pairing, and an easy family stop near downtown Sarasota amenities.
